The latest smartphones, data and mobile plans will be available to farmers at competitive prices under a €10m deal signed between IFA and Vodafone Ireland. “We are working to ensure our members get great value on their price plans and access to the latest mobile technologies,” said James Kelly, IFA’s director of organisation. “Farmers frequently work alone in a variety of work settings. Mobile services play a central role in increasing productivity and around health and safety on farms.”
Anne Sheehan, director of enterprise at Vodafone Ireland, said: “A simple thing like a robust smartphone with good battery life can make a real and tangible difference to everyday farm management, and we are delighted that following the contract signing, we will continue to provide this and other services to IFA.”
